Modularity

Modularity means building systems in small parts called modules, each module has a clear job but still connects with others

Examples of modularity

  • A company that has teams for design sales and support working as modules
  • Software that has login shopping and payment modules
  • A smart home where each device is one independent part

Benefits of modularity

  • Easy to fix and upgrade
  • Safe from total failure when one part breaks
  • Simple to grow by adding new modules

How To Start Using Sinkom

Applying Sinkom needs a clear plan, here are simple steps

Steps To Follow

  1. Look At Your Current System
    Find weak links and old structures.
  2. Split Into Modules
    Give each module one job like sales data or customer care
  3. Add Communication Paths
    Use simple connections or shared tools for real time data
  4. Set Sync Rules
    Decide what data needs live updates and how often
  5. Watch Performance
    Use reports to see if updates are smooth
  6. Secure Everything
    Protect every connection with strong passwords and checks
  7. Grow Step By Step
    Start small test results then expand the model
